Four steps from assignment to delivered interview package.
We confirm the interview objective, jurisdiction, parties, available materials, deadlines, recording requirements, and deliverables.
We develop the question sequence, coordinate logistics, and confirm identity and consent or notice steps.
The investigator conducts a professional recorded interview, uses appropriate follow-up questions, and identifies referenced exhibits.
The recording is checked, supporting materials organized, and the agreed transcript, summary, or follow-up memo delivered securely.
A statement is not a deposition.
A recorded statement is an investigative interview — not sworn testimony or a legal conclusion — unless counsel separately arranges a formal proceeding under applicable procedure. Recording method, consent, and notice requirements are confirmed for the jurisdiction before the interview, never assumed after it.

What adjusters and counsel ask before scheduling an interview.
Is a recorded statement the same as a deposition?
No. A deposition is a formal legal proceeding governed by applicable rules. A recorded statement is an investigative interview unless counsel separately arranges a sworn or formal proceeding.
Do all parties have to consent to the recording?
Recording and consent rules vary by jurisdiction and circumstance. Stealthwatch confirms the applicable method and required consent or notice steps before the interview.
Can the client provide questions or documents?
Yes. The client may provide objectives, questions, exhibits, prior statements, claim materials, or other authorized documents. The investigator organizes them into a clear sequence and uses reasonable follow-up questions.
Is a transcript included?
A transcript is included only when specified in the service package. The scope identifies the transcript type, certification if any, delivery format, cost, and expected turnaround.
Can you interview a reluctant or represented person?
Participation, contact, and representation issues are reviewed before scheduling. Stealthwatch does not compel cooperation and follows the engagement instructions, applicable law, and restrictions communicated by counsel.
